WebFirst, let’s talk about the purpose of a “base” clock speed. The faster your processor runs, the more power it requires and the more heat it generates. Take, for example, the Intel® Core™ i7-5820K. It’s a 6-core CPU with a base clock speed of 3.3 GHz and a Turbo Boost speed of 3.6 GHz. For the most part, you want your processor to be ...

WebDec 24, 2024 · Dec 23, 2024. #5. sizzling : You need to monitor the cpu temperature. A cpu with a faulty cooler can overheat in seconds. Use something like HWMonitor. What you describe is typical of a laptop with a cooling issues. We need to be sure if it is or is not a heat problem before trying to investigate further.
